Oregon Wine Country Workshop

Newberg, OR4,658 Sq. Ft.

Project Summary:


Located in the heart of Oregon’s renowned wine country, this brand-new post and beam structure is a 4,658 sq. ft. workshop and storage barn modeled after our Shasta 56′ Apartment Barn Kit. The first floor features a single-car garage, a spacious workshop area with two garage bays, an office with a closet and half bathroom, and a foyer leading up to an expansive storage loft. Upstairs, our clients can utilize 2,306 sq. ft. of conditioned living space for storage, entertainment, and anything else they envision. A 336 sq. ft. covered deck off the back offers the ideal space to relax and take in the sights, providing our clients with a much-needed retreat they can enjoy all year round.

We made a few modifications to our standard Shasta to suit our client’s needs, including expanding the existing deck by 140 square feet, adding a heavy timber cover over the deck and main entrance, and removing structural columns in the workshop. We also added a third overhead garage door to the right gable end and replaced the garage door on the opposite side with hinged patio doors. Woodtone RusticSeries™ board and batten siding gives the exterior an authentic painted wood appearance without the associated maintenance. Additionally, a windowed cupola with a decorative weathervane contributes to this structure’s distinct style while serving as a functional design element in the upstairs storage space.
